Full job description

Are you a collaborative leader who thrives on improving processes, developing teams, and driving operational excellence? Oregon Lottery is hiring one (1) Manager, Business Enablement to join the Operations team in a hybrid position.

This is a mostly remote position with occasional on site travel approximately once per quarter to attend team meetings, trainings, and other business-related events. Please note that Oregon Lottery does not reimburse travel expenses.

Did you know that the Oregon Lottery is a leader in the gaming industry, and an important contributor of revenue for Oregon's schools, economic development, state parks, watershed restoration, veteran's programs, and outdoor schools? Our impact begins with our workforce; come join our team to be part of the impact.

About the Role

This role will report to the Assistant Director of Operations and will Develop and execute operational plans and organizes the work to meet business strategy and evaluates results of the functional group. You will lead cross-functional initiatives to improve operational efficiency by developing tools, workflows, and systems that enhance organizational performance. You will also analyze business performance data, track key performance indicators (KPIs), and generate reports to support strategic planning and decision-makings. You will identify operational gaps, recommend process improvements, and ensure business processes align with gaming regulations and internal policies.
